DESCRIPTION:Charismatic\, fun-loving Twin brothers present “Top 40 From the Last 40” Four decades of the music you know and love with a unique twist. This unforgettable\, engaging show is for all ages and features lots of audience interaction\, humor\, story-telling\, and one-of-a-kind musical renditions. With a bit of everything from Elvis to Ed Sheeran\, Louis Armstrong to Dua Lipa\, Michael Jackson to Daft Punk. Get ready to sing\, dance\, laugh\, and take your soul on a feel-good ride through the chart-topping hits of American Music. \nPronounced B-Twins\, this high-energy entertainment group continues to captivate audiences worldwide with its unique renditions of crowd favorites and engaging\, uplifting live show that targets the masses. Led by charismatic Twin brothers from Brazil\, they combine a plethora of genres into a feel-good performance that is equal parts rock concert\, dance party\, jam session\, and vacation for the soul. \nGrowing up in the violent\, impoverished slums of Rio De Janeiro\, the Twins began playing classical music on violins their father handmade. They used music as an escape from their reality and began teaching others in their neighborhood to do the same. After being featured on National Public Radio\, the Twins were invited to the US on full-ride music scholarships in 2008. \nAfter performing over 1\,000 shows around the world\, B2wins continues to cultivate a loyal fan base wherever they perform. From hip-hop heads to jazz aficionados\, pop enthusiasts and ravers\, rockers to reggae fans\, all find common ground together. Using music and humor as tools\, B2wins is on a mission to spread kindness and make the world smile.

DESCRIPTION:A CAPTIVATING EQUATION \nRarely does a play unfold as perfectly as Proof. A riveting spellbinder was brought to life before our eyes – funny\, heartbreaking\, and vastly relatable. And at its core\, Catherine\, a sharp-edged young woman who has anchored herself in place with familial obligations and the weight of her own genius. But not everything is outside of her control – there’s much of her future still to be written if she only has the courage to pick up the pen.  \nSynopsis \nCatherine has lived alone with her father\, who had once been a world-renowned mathematician\, in order to care for him during a period of mental decline. But the nature of their conversations is starting to cause her to fear that she may share more with her father than a love of numbers. Complicating this is one of her father’s former students\, Hal\, combing through his journals for something of value\, while anxiously wondering if his own best days are behind him at 28. And Catherine’s sister\, Claire\, only wants the best for Catherine\, though her motives may not be entirely unselfish. A poignant and surprisingly funny look at what we’re willing to sacrifice for those we love – and what we’re not. Contains adult themes and language.

DESCRIPTION:It’s Bagpipes. It’s Rock. It’s Bagrock. AC/DC meets the poet Robert Burns. Where rock anthems sit comfortably alongside the great tunes from the glens and the mountains of Scotland. \nThe Red Hot Chilli Pipers were voted Scotland’s ‘Live Act of the Year in 2007 and 2010 at the Scots Trad Music Awards. Since they walked away with the top prize on UK primetime TV talent show\, ‘When Will I Be Famous’ in 2007\, the Red Hot Chilli Pipers haven’t stopped for a breath\, other than to inflate their bagpipes! Taking their signature ‘Bagrock’ sound to the masse. \nThe Chillis have fast become a global phenomenon\, rocking far-flung shores from Melbourne to Milwaukee and everywhere in between. They’ve spent the last 20 years perfecting their phenomenal live act with sell out shows across the globe – and they like to think of the Campanile as home in America.

DESCRIPTION:Appalachian Road Show brings a new-generation interpretations of traditional Americana\, bluegrass and folk songs\, as well as offering innovative original music\, all presented with a common thread tied directly to the heart of the Appalachian regions of the United States. GRAMMY-nominated banjoist Barry Abernathy\, joins forces with GRAMMY-winning fiddler Jim VanCleve\, fresh off of his recent stint touring with multi-platinum country artist Josh Turner\, as well as esteemed vocalist and mandolinist Darrell Webb\, who has recorded and toured with Dolly Parton and Rhonda Vincent\, among many others.
